AdEx is an advanced Web3 marketing platform that enhances digital advertising through blockchain and programmatic technology. Initially launched in 2017 as a decentralized ad exchange, it has grown into a full advertising protocol with over 20,000 users and billions of micropayments processed. Now, AdEx functions as a Demand-Side Platform, enabling advertisers to access crypto users, buy traffic, and utilize real-time bidding.

It operates on multiple chains, including zkSync and Manta Network, utilizing Layer 2 protocols to improve scalability and efficiency. The platform's native governance and utility token, ZERO, is essential to the ecosystem, allowing users to engage in governance and staking activities.
